Ready or Not 2: Here I Come (2026)
A horror movie starring Samara Weaving, Kathryn Newton and Sarah Michelle Gellar. In cinemas since March 20, 2026.
Moments after surviving an all-out attack from the Le Domas family, Grace discovers she’s reached the next level of the nightmarish game — and this time with her estranged sister Faith at her side. Grace has one chance to survive, keep her sister alive, and claim the High Seat of the Council that controls the world. Four rival families are hunting her for the throne, and whoever wins rules it all.

Underworld: Rise of the Lycans (2009)
An action movie starring Rhona Mitra, Bill Nighy and Michael Sheen
A prequel to the first two Underworld films, this fantasy explains the origins of the feud between the Vampires and the Lycans. Aided by his secret love, Sonja, courageous Lucian leads the Lycans in battle against brutal Vampire king Viktor. Determined to break the king's enslavement of his people, Lucian faces off against the Death Dealer army in a bid for Lycan independence.
The Invitation (2022)
A horror movie starring Nathalie Emmanuel, Thomas Doherty and Hugh Skinner
After the death of her mother, Evie is approached by an unknown cousin who invites her to a lavish wedding in the English countryside. Soon, she realizes a gothic conspiracy is afoot and must fight for survival as she uncovers twisted secrets in her family’s history.
